Description du poste:

Vous interviendrez dans un cadre de gestion de crise chez les fournisseurs et sous-traitants de notre client.

Responsabilités:

  • Évaluer la performance des fournisseurs selon des KPI que vous aurez définis (QCD)
  • Analyser les causes racines des non-conformités constatées
  • Animer des groupes de résolution de problèmes et chantiers d’amélioration, collaborer avec les fournisseurs pour assurer leur succès
  • Identifier les risques liés aux fournisseurs et créer des plans d’action associés
  • Identifier les gains potentiels impactant la performance globale usine et logistique chez les fournisseurs
  • Supporter les fournisseurs sur les aspects méthodologiques (MRPII, Charge/Capacité, QRQC...)
  • Accompagner les autres services sur des projets Lean, d'amélioration et de performance des systèmes
  • Participer aux projets de transformation digitale dans un environnement logistique
  • Intégrer les enjeux RSE à votre stratégie
  • Tenir à jour un tableau de bord d'indicateurs et assurer le reporting à la direction

Exigences:

  • Première expérience et une réelle appétence pour les métiers Supply Chain et pour les projets d’amélioration continue
  • Maîtrise des outils et méthodes tels que PDCA, DMAIC, VSM, MRPII / DDMRP
  • Familiarité avec les outils collaboratifs de planification
  • Connaissance des outils de résolution de problème tels que 8D, 5M, QRQC
  • Disposés à se déplacer fréquemment sur les sites des fournisseurs
  • Français et anglais exigés

Souhaitable:

Certification CPIM ou LEAN 6 Sigma Green Belt
